ATR (Average True Range)
Also known as: ATR, average true range
ATR (Average True Range) measures volatility as the average size of each bar's true range, without indicating direction.
Because it captures gaps and the typical distance price travels, ATR is ideal for sizing stop-losses and targets and for filtering low-volatility conditions. A rising ATR means expanding volatility. Algovex feeds ATR into stop, target and sizing logic.
